For charges incurred on or after January 1, 2012, HealthChoice removed limits on the duration of treatment for inpatient and outpatient mental health and substance use disorder treatment. The chart below explains the new benefits:

Although the limits to the duration of treatment have been removed, providers still need to follow HealthChoice certification procedures as described below:
Inpatient treatment must be certified within three working days of a scheduled hospital admission, or within one working day following an emergency admission. To request certification for an inpatient admission, contact APS Healthcare toll-free at 1-800-848-8121.
Outpatient treatment must be certified for medical necessity when visits exceed 15 per calendar year. To request certification for outpatient treatment, contact the HealthChoice Health Care Management Division at 1-405-717-8879 or toll-free 1-800-543-6044, ext. 8879.
